Summary of This Method
This trombone collection, part of the Do It Yourself series, was designed to support the musician in an effective practice routine, whether you are in guided learning or a more autonomous approach. The layout and organization as a collection facilitate regularity: you progress step by step, with content rich enough to build automatisms and develop instrumental ease.
The goal is to help you consolidate the fundamentals of trombone playing (breath control, stability of tone production, attack precision, intonation, articulation) while maintaining a musical logic in practice. The "collection with online support(s)" format adds a complementary dimension to the reading: you have external support to better structure your session, monitor your progress, and work with more reference points.
Thanks to its "Do It Yourself" positioning, this method easily integrates into various contexts: personal practice at home, course supplement, audition preparation, or simply seeking a motivating framework to practice more regularly. It is a relevant resource to enrich your library of scores and methods and to build sustainable progress on the trombone.
